Bosnian and Malayalam ISO Language Codes

ISO language codes are designed to represent most of the languages in the world. Bosnian and Malayalam ISO language codes consists of ISO 639 1, ISO 639 2, ISO 639 3 codes. ISO 639 1 is the two letter code, while ISO 639 2 and ISO 639 3 are three letter codes.
